Motorola launched the successor to one of its best-selling phones of 2025 at MWC earlier this month – the Motorola Edge 70 Fusion. The smartphone comes with several upgrades, including a slimmer profile, a quad-curved 144Hz display, an upgraded processor, and better cameras. Thanks to the upgraded camera setup, the phone captures nice and bright images.

If you’re looking for a third-party camera app for your Edge 70 Fusion, you can download the Pixel camera app, aka GCam mod port, to capture stunning photos.

Google Camera for Motorola Edge 70 Fusion [Best GCam 9.4]

Motorola Edge 70 Fusion goes official with a 50MP Sony Lytia 710 (replaced with 700C) main camera and a 13MP ultra-wide-angle snapper. For selfies, the phone comes with a 32MP camera. On the software side, the phone has a familiar stock camera app; however, this time, it brings an improved experience compared to the Edge 60 phones.

The phone captures decent photographs in both daytime and low-light conditions, and the same holds for video recording and selfies. However, enabling Night Mode tends to over-brighten images sometimes. If you want to capture stunning Night Sight shots, you can use the Google Camera app.

Thanks to the Snapdragon chipset, most of the new GCam ports are compatible with the Edge 70 Fusion. The app supports features like Night Sight mode, Astrophotography, SloMo, HDR Enhanced, RAW support, Google Lens, and more. Download Google Camera for Moto Edge 70 Fusion

Just like the Moto Edge 70, the Fusion comes with the Camera2 API support out of the box, which means you can easily install the Google Camera port without much hassle. Below, we attach two GCam ports and you’ll be glad to know that both ports work fine on the new phones. Here are the download links.

Note: Before Installing the new Gcam Mod ported app, make sure to delete the older version (if you’ve installed). This is not a stable version of Google Camera, so it may have some bugs.
